To divide the fractions \( \frac{5}{6} \) by \( \frac{2}{3} \), you multiply by the reciprocal of the second fraction:
\[ \frac{5}{6} \div \frac{2}{3} = \frac{5}{6} \times \frac{3}{2} \]
Now, multiply the numerators and the denominators:
\[ \frac{5 \times 3}{6 \times 2} = \frac{15}{12} \]
Next, simplify \( \frac{15}{12} \):
\[ \frac{15 \div 3}{12 \div 3} = \frac{5}{4} \]
Now, convert \( \frac{5}{4} \) to a mixed number:
\[ \frac{5}{4} = 1 \frac{1}{4} \]
So, the answer is:
1 \( \frac{1}{4} \)
